WebOct 3, 2013 · Grafting (aka the Kitchener stitch) is a way to seamlessly join two sets of live stitches together. It’s often used to close up the toes of socks, for shoulder seams, or the tops of mittens, but can be used any time you need to seam two sets of live stitches together. Knitting: How to Cast Off — Blog.NobleKnits

WebAug 4, 2024 · Put the point of your left needle under the stitch closest to your right hand. Pull that stitch over the other stitch…. leaving one stitch on your right needle. Continue on for the rest of the row…. until you have 1 stitch left. Cut the yarn about 6-8″ from your knitting and pull that yarn through the last stitch. Webview continental video view english video. *One row before the next BO row, work to the last stitch on the row. Do not work this stitch. Turn the work. Slip the first stitch from left needle p-wise. Pass the unworked stitch over the slipped stitch. Continue bind-off as planned.*. Repeat from * for every BO row you want sloped.
